Output 76f2c4bd9d872566b1dc8cff8d038669f6c60ec5a6955b13d7c33a9158099f53:0

value
1033575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023fe7793686014be1d2c300fc6fe34d85ea7e3c OP_EQUAL
address
31tuq4w3hWfoTEVZUCSZJrBVmPBsk1jdE5
transaction
76f2c4bd9d872566b1dc8cff8d038669f6c60ec5a6955b13d7c33a9158099f53
spent
true